GFWC: Simply the ‘Best’

May 1, 2009
Daily Press

ESCANABA - The General Federation of Women's Club (GFWC) 114th annual State Convention was held April 24-26 at the historic Doherty Hotel in downstate Clare. Representing GFWC - Escanaba at the convention were President Mary Gierke, First Vice-President for the District Pat Boes and member Petey Semmens.

The theme of the convention was "The Who, The What, The How for Federation Leaders." GFWC Michigan President for 2008-10 welcomed Dr. Rose Ditto, GFWC International president.

The convention featured: honored guest and speaker Dr. Ditto; Senior Internal Revenue Service Agent Donna Ference, who presented "To be or not to be: A 502 (c) (3) and other options for charitable non-profit organizations"; Administrative Assistant for Bay Cliff Janet Pinar; Bay Cliff camper Gene Fletcher and father, Mike, who presented a program about Bay Cliff Health Camp; and GFWC State President Sherry Wellman presenting her special project, "Prescription Drug Abuse Awareness." Moderator Pat Boes welcomed a panel of speakers that included: Clare Country Sheriff Deputy Kelli Passino - "Apprehending"; Pharmacist Amy Smendik - "Dispensing"; Dr. David Breamer, D.O. - "Treating"; and Circuit Court Judge Janet Boes - "Sentencing."

Featured speaker at Sunday's program was Clare County Prosecuting Attorney Michelle J. Amabrozaetis - "Prosecution of Domestic Violence."

GFWC - Escanaba Club received nine awards in the reporting categories and "Best of the Best" in International Affairs Committee. In the Arts and Crafts category, club members Amber Lippold won a Blue Ribbon in the quilting category, and Karen Traut won a Blue Ribbon for in the knitting category. The club's entry "Memory Book" received a Red Ribbon.

At the Ms. Federation/Women of Achievement Banquet, Pat Boes was recognized as the 2008 GFWC Ms. Federation for the GFWC - Escanaba club.
